Staff Librarian, Yarmouth Town Libraries (Yarmouth)

Position re-opened:  The Town of Yarmouth is searching for a Staff Librarian to join our Library team! Working under the direct supervision of the Circulation Supervisor, the Staff Librarian Essential Functions include: Readers’ advisory services and ready reference. Checks materials in and out, registers new patrons; answers telephone; assists patrons. May process materials for shelving; mend materials, cover books; may classify and catalog library materials, both print and non-print. Refers unique inquiries to Supervisor or to Library Director. Initiates patrons to layout and use of the library. Creates bibliographies, read-alike suggestions, and other guides in anticipation of user demand. Creates displays to highlight services and resources. Assists with information or materials requests; searches database and bibliographic sources; processes interlibrary loan requests and notifies patrons of arrival of materials.

Teaches patrons how to use public computers. Assists with printing, scanning, faxing and use of electronic devices. Monitors use of and troubleshoots the public computers. Identifies community need and makes recommendations regarding services, collections, and policies of Yarmouth Town Libraries. May plan and execute programming for adults. Assists with homebound and volunteer programs; helps to maintain workflow at the South Yarmouth Library and West Yarmouth Library; provides outreach to schools and builds relationships with community organizations and agencies. 

Performs miscellaneous keyboarding; develops publicity and promotion of library resources and materials; shelves library materials and periodically reads shelves; executes special projects with minimum supervision, assists in the training of volunteers, and teen page(s). Assists with the maintenance of statistical records and prepares reports as needed. Assumes responsibility for the building, including opening and closing, in the absence of senior staff. Maintains confidential patron information. 

Qualifications

Bachelor’s Degree required; Master’s Degree in Library and Information Science preferred. Two years of library experience, or any equivalent combination of education, experience and training.
